  1. Explain “federalism” in your own words.sharing power between national and state governments
  2. Explain “law” in your own words.a rule established and enforced by government
  3. Explain “mayor” in your own words.an elected leader of many city governments
  4. Explain “separation of powers” in your own words.division of authority among branches
  5. Explain “executive branch” in your own words.the branch that carries out laws
  6. Explain “judicial branch” in your own words.the branch that interprets laws
  7. Explain “public service” in your own words.a service provided for a community
  8. Explain “constitution” in your own words.a framework of basic government principles and powers
